Budget Travel Tips for 2025

Financial concerns are a significant obstacle to travel, but with careful planning, travel can become a more attainable goal. Allocating funds wisely and utilizing cost-saving strategies can help reduce financial strain while making more trips possible.
1. Creating a Travel Fund – Simple Saving Strategies for Frequent Trips
One effective way to afford more travel is by setting up a dedicated travel fund. Consider these strategies:
- Automate monthly savings into a separate travel account. NerdWallet’s guide to saving money offers practical tips.
- Reduce discretionary spending, such as frequent dining out or unused subscription services, based on your budget priorities.
- Use cashback rewards and travel credit cards strategically to accumulate points. While reward programs vary, The Points Guy provides insights on maximizing travel rewards.

2. Best Ways to Save Money for Travel
💰 Money-Saving Hacks:
- Book flights in advance: Use flight comparison sites like Skyscanner or Google Flights to monitor prices.
- Travel during off-peak seasons: This can often result in lower costs and fewer crowds, though some destinations may have limited attractions or weather challenges during these times.
- Consider alternative accommodations: Budget-friendly options include hostels, Airbnb, or house-sitting. TrustedHousesitters connects travelers with homeowners looking for house sitters.
- Use public transportation: It’s often more cost-effective than taxis or rental cars and provides an opportunity to experience a destination more like a local.

3. How to Find Cheap Flights and Accommodations

- Set fare alerts on platforms like Hopper and Kayak to track price drops.
- Be flexible with travel dates and destinations to find the best deals. While flexibility increases savings, it’s essential to balance spontaneity with trip priorities.
- Look for airline promotions and travel deals through a travel advisor. Deals vary, so researching multiple sources is beneficial.
- Explore last-minute deals on Booking.com for accommodations, but be mindful that availability and pricing fluctuate.

Time Management for Travel: Making Time for Vacations

1. Work-Life Balance and Travel
Balancing work and travel requires planning, but these strategies can help:
- 🗓️ Plan trips around holidays and long weekends to maximize travel time without using excessive vacation days.
- 💻 Utilize remote work opportunities if your job allows, making it possible to work while exploring new places. However, be realistic about how work obligations may affect your travel experience.
- 🚫 Set clear work boundaries to fully enjoy vacations without workplace interruptions, ensuring a proper separation between work and leisure.

2. Travel Planning Strategies
- 📍Use travel apps like TripIt or Google Trips to organize itineraries efficiently.
- Create a flexible itinerary that allows for spontaneous adventures while keeping costs manageable. Having a plan helps, but adaptability is key.
- ⚖️ Prioritize must-visit locations to make the most of limited travel time while avoiding an overly rigid schedule.
